Multithread effectively and personalize outreach to convert deals faster
Elevate social presence and drive business growth from social media
Identify and prioritize high-intent leads, and improve sales effectiveness
Find and connect with ICP attendees, and improve event outcomes
Switzerland Tourism (ST) is the national marketing organization for Switzerland. Its core mission is to promote Switzerland as an attractive and diverse travel, holiday, and conference destination both domestically and internationally. ST works to position Switzerland as a unique brand, emphasizing its stunning nature, vibrant cities, rich culture, and high-quality infrastructure. They achieve this through global marketing campaigns, media relations, partnerships with the tourism industry, and operating a network of offices in key markets around the world.
Serves as the central hub for strategic planning, global marketing campaign development, corporate communications, digital strategy, market research, financial management, and administrative operations for Switzerland's national tourism promotion.
Modern office facilities in a central Zurich location, designed to foster collaboration, creativity, and efficiency. The office likely incorporates Swiss design principles, focusing on functionality, quality, and sustainability.
A professional, dynamic, and multicultural environment. Employees are passionate about Switzerland and its tourism offerings, working collaboratively on innovative marketing strategies. The culture emphasizes quality, effectiveness, and achieving measurable results in promoting the country.
The headquarters is the nerve center for coordinating all national and international efforts to market Switzerland as a premier travel destination. It plays a crucial role in shaping Switzerland's tourism brand and directly impacting the country's tourism economy.
Switzerland Tourism maintains a significant global presence with representation in 22 markets worldwide. This network of international offices and representatives is crucial for implementing localized marketing strategies, conducting market research, fostering relationships with local travel trade and media, and directly engaging with potential tourists. Functions supported globally include market-specific advertising campaigns, public relations, B2B partnerships with tour operators and travel agencies, digital marketing tailored to regional platforms, and participation in major travel fairs and promotional events. This widespread presence allows Switzerland Tourism to adapt its message effectively to diverse cultural contexts and travel preferences, maximizing its reach and impact in promoting Switzerland as a year-round travel destination.
Morgartenstrasse 5a
Zurich
Zurich
Switzerland
Address: 608 Fifth Avenue, New York, NY 10020, USA (Example, actual address may vary or be a representative office)
To increase visitor numbers and tourism revenue from North America by tailoring marketing campaigns to local preferences, working with tour operators, airlines, and media.
Address: Swiss Centre, 10 Wardour St, London W1D 6QF, UK (Illustrative, specific office details may change)
To maintain and grow Switzerland's popularity among British and Irish tourists, focusing on segments like luxury travel, adventure tourism, and city breaks.
Address: Rm 706, Kunsha Building, 16 Xinyuanli, Chaoyang District, Beijing, China (Example, verify specific location)
To capture the potential of the Chinese outbound tourism market, building awareness of Switzerland as a desirable destination and facilitating travel through partnerships and information services.
Address: Rossmarkt 23, 60311 Frankfurt am Main, Germany (Example, verify specific location)
To strengthen Switzerland's position as a top holiday destination for German travelers, emphasizing ease of access and shared cultural ties, while highlighting unique Swiss experiences.
Highperformr Signals uncover buying intent and give you clear insights to target the right accounts at the right time — helping your sales, marketing, and GTM teams close more deals, faster.
As of April 2025, Switzerland Tourism' leadership includes:
Switzerland Tourism has been backed by several prominent investors over the years, including:
As of late 2023/early 2024, there have been no major, publicly announced changes (hires or exits) at the very top executive board level of Switzerland Tourism within the immediate past 12 months. The organization generally maintains a stable leadership team. Minor departmental leadership changes may occur but are not always widely publicized.
Discover the tools Switzerland Tourism uses. Highperformr reveals the technologies powering your target accounts — helping your sales, marketing, and GTM teams prioritize smarter and close faster.
Switzerland Tourism commonly uses a standard corporate email format. The most probable format involves the employee's first name and last name, or an initial combined with the last name, followed by the @switzerland.com domain.
firstname.lastname@switzerland.com
Format
firstname.lastname@switzerland.com
Example
85%
Success rate
Switzerland Tourism Media • February 15, 2024
Switzerland Tourism announced positive figures for the 2023 tourism year, with overnight stays nearing pre-pandemic levels. The organization highlighted the successful return of international guests and the continued popularity of Switzerland among domestic travelers. They outlined strategic marketing initiatives for 2024 focusing on sustainability and diverse experiences....more
Switzerland Tourism Media • October 26, 2023
Switzerland Tourism unveiled its new winter marketing campaign, 'Upgrade your Winter,' designed to attract visitors by showcasing unique and authentic alpine experiences beyond traditional skiing. The campaign targets various international markets with a focus on emotional storytelling and digital engagement....more
Switzerland Tourism Media • May 4, 2023
Switzerland Tourism reported significant growth in its 'Swisstainable' program, with more than 2,400 tourism businesses across the country now participating. The initiative promotes sustainable travel practices and helps visitors identify eco-conscious tourism offers, reinforcing Switzerland's commitment to responsible tourism....more
See where a company’s workforce is located, by country or region.
View past and recent funding rounds with amounts and investors.
Understand company revenue estimates and financial scale.
Track active roles and hiring trends to spot growth signals.
Discover what a company offers—products, platforms, and solutions.
Get the company’s official SIC and NAICS classifications.
Analyze visitor volume, engagement, and top traffic sources.
Explore LinkedIn, Twitter, and other active social profiles.
Identify top competitors based on similar business traits.
Explore companies in depth — from the tech they use to recent funding, hiring trends, and buyer signals — all in one powerful view.
Highperformr AI helps you surface the right accounts and enrich your CRM with verified company and contact insights, so your teams can prioritize and engage faster.
Thousands of companies, including Switzerland Tourism, are just a search away.